Elegaic in tone, this selection from\u00a0<strong><em>Memorials<\/em>\u00a0<\/strong>(published in 1969) presents some of his strongest, most mysterious poems. Never has his sense of mortality been stated more intensely or more precisely, \u201cThe cup extinguishes the drinker.\u201d Jastrun concerned himself most often with metaphysics and morality. \u201cAnd space\/ grows emptier\/ in an empty glass\u2014,\u201d the poet says, \u201cthe world,\/four folded pages.\u201d\u00a0 \u00a0However, as a poet who published his poems in resistance periodicals, he couldn\u2019t turn his back on the horrors of the genocide; nor was he able to escape historical necessity and despair in even his most mystical writings. &#8220;This wall, this air\u2014\/&#8221; Mieczslaw Jastrun writes, &#8220;after the shot,\/ emptiness stood there,\/ yet far\/ lips\u2014wall.\u201d\u00a0<strong><em>Memorials<\/em>\u00a0<\/strong>introduces in English a powerful selection of poems by one of the most well-respected Polish poets of the 20th century. \u00a0<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">Dzvinia Orlowsky\u00a0and\u00a0Jeff Friedman\u00a0won an NEA Translation Fellowship for their translation.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">The poems in this collection of Mieczyslaw Jastrun\u2019s\u00a0<strong><em>Memorials<\/em>\u00a0<\/strong>as translated by Dzvinia Orlowsky and Jeff Friedman radiate like milky, incandescent light bulbs. \u2014<a href=\"https:\/\/pionline.wordpress.com\/2015\/02\/23\/the-gorgeous-passion-of-symbolism-regained-book-review-of-mieczyslaw-jastruns-memorials\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\"><strong><em>Poetry International<\/em><\/strong><\/a><\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">There is great sorrow in these later poems of the remarkable Polish poet and translator, Mieczys\u0142aw Jastrun, whose great mastery of form and metaphysical thought are apparent throughout.
